Uddingston station boasts an impressive array of facilities that cater to the needs of every traveler. There's a ticket office ready to assist you from Monday to Saturday between 06:20 and 20:04, with slightly reduced hours on Sunday. Should you prefer to automate your ticket purchase, strategically placed ticket machines are available at your convenience, complete with an option for collecting tickets bought online. Plus, there's no need to worry about accessibility as induction loops, step-free access, and ramps for train boarding ensure complete mobility within the station.
For assistance and queries, customer help points are abundant, staffed by friendly personnel eager to provide guidance and information. There are also comfortable seating areas where you can relax while waiting for your train, with convenient access to toilets on Platform 1 during ticket office hours. Although wheelchairs are not available, rest assured that other provisions are made for smooth travel.
Getting to and from Uddingston station is a breeze. Local buses are just a hop, skip and a jump away from the station—simply visit the Traveline Scotland website for more information on routes and schedules. For those opting for a taxi, Train Taxi is a reliable source showing all available options in the surrounding area. Cycling enthusiasts will find ample bicycle storage with sheltered stands to keep their ride secure while they explore.

Goring-by-Sea station is equipped with a variety of facilities to ensure your travel is comfortable and convenient.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with both a ticket office and accessible ticket machines available, including facilities for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. These machines are accessible by design, although it's wise to review the station map regarding accessibility.
Despite the lack of waiting rooms or first-class lounges, there are ample seating areas to rest while waiting for your train. You'll also find dedicated spaces for bicycle storage, handy for cycling enthusiasts who use their bikes to commute to and from the station. Free parking is available at the station, operated by APCOA Parking UK, including specific spaces reserved for those with accessibility needs.
The station provides several accessibility measures, including step-free access and assistance ramps for train access. Assistance by friendly station staff can be arranged in advance or on a 'turn up and go' basis during operating hours. Although the station lacks some amenities like accessible toilets or baby changing facilities, the travel assistance features make navigating the station manageable for those needing support.
For those looking to continue their journey beyond the train, Goring-by-Sea offers several transport links. Local buses provide a seamless connection to surrounding areas. For more specific journey planning, passengers can refer to the 'Onward Travel Information Map' available at the station.
